éternelle — eternal

Éternelle means "eternal" or "everlasting". It's a beautiful and evocative word that carries a sense of timelessness and endlessness.

In the song, the singer proclaims, "Je vis comme si j'étais éternelle" (I live as if I were eternal). This word perfectly captures the song's carefree and optimistic spirit, where the singer embraces life with such joy and freedom that she feels limitless, as if time has no hold over her.

Ever feel like the days are just slipping away? This song captures that feeling perfectly, contrasting the dullness of a typical "Monday morning" with a powerful desire to truly live. The singer wants to break free from the routine and embrace a life filled with joy, as if every day were a vacation.

At its heart, "Laissez-moi Danser" is a plea for freedom and self-expression. The lyrics are a declaration of living a life of "love and dance" and "love and laughter," choosing to see the world as a beautiful, problem-free place. The repeated request, "Laissez-moi danser" (Let me dance), is a call to be allowed to sing, be free, and follow dreams all the way to the end.
